Output 132119fc42a94de9e9861fb7553390ad4227035f35edb29f08a798eac3b0e6cb:0

value
21896919
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09f5ec4f8056dcd492c49d60dd206b18b9a2ed96 OP_EQUAL
address
32bgcJhT3Yv5d2g8FXSSoDtpY6oNVSKJJ9
transaction
132119fc42a94de9e9861fb7553390ad4227035f35edb29f08a798eac3b0e6cb
confirmations
299041
spent
true